Pirelli blames flat spot for blowout

Mark Webber's prediction that Pirelli would blame a flat spot for Sergio Perez's tyre failure in Korea has come to pass. Perez suffered a spectacular right-front blowout on lap 31, sending rubber and carbon fibre flying all over the track. Webber, who was just behind the McLaren when the incident took place, couldn't avoid the debris and he was forced to make a pit stop soon after as he damaged a tyre. The Australian was fuming afterwards and told BBC that "Pirelli will put the puncture of Perez down to a lock up but the reason the drivers are locking up is because there's no tread left."
